How Many Episodes are in Outlander: Blood of My Blood? Blood of My Blood Episode Guide:
There are a total of 10 episodes in the first season of Outlander: Blood of My Blood. Worried you might miss a single episode of the steamy Starz show? Here’s your Blood of My Blood episode guide:
- Episode 1 “Providence”: Friday, August 8
- Episode 2 “S.W.A.K. (Sealed With a Kiss)”: Friday, August 8
- Episode 3 “School of the Moon”: Friday, August 15
- Episode 4 “A Soldier’s Heart”: Friday, August 22
- Episode 5 “Needfire”: Friday, August 29
- Episode 6 “Birthright”: Friday, September 5
- Episode 7 “Luceo Non Uro”: Friday, September 12
- Episode 8 “A Virtuous Woman”: Friday, September 19
- Episode 9 “Braemar”: Friday, September 26
- NO EPISODE on Friday, October 3
- Episode 10 “Something Borrowed”: Friday, October 10

Will There Be An Outlander: Blood of My Blood Season 2?
Yes! STARZ has already announced they are making an Outlander: Blood of My Blood Season 2. In fact, The new season of Blood of My Blood is shooting in Scotland right now.
What Year is Outlander: Blood of My Blood Set?
Confused about when Blood of My Blood is set. While Henry and Julia’s story kicks off in 1917, the couple eventually travel back in time to 1714 Scotland. Last week’s episode revealed they’ve been stuck in the past so long it’s already summer 1715.
